How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 60614?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
60614 Studio Apartments | $1,773 | $915 | $6,688 |
60614 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,783 | $1,485 | $7,634 |
60614 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,368 | $1,200 | $12,738 |
60614 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,387 | $1,200 | $13,550 |
60614 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,102 | $2,900 | $6,400 |
60614 5 Bedroom Apartments | $4,440 | $950 | $6,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 60614 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 60614?
There are currently 208 Studio Apartments in 60614 with rent ranges from $915 to $6,688 with an average price of $1,773.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 60614 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 60614 ranges from $1,485 to $7,634 with an average monthly rent of $2,783.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 60614 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 60614 range from $1,200 to $12,738.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,368.
How expensive are 60614 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 240 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 60614 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,200 to $13,550 - averaging $4,387 for the location.
